U.S., April 25 -- ClinicalTrials.gov registry received information related to the study (NCT06943638) titled 'How Easy-to-Follow Exercises Can Help Cancer Patients With Anxiety While Receiving Chemotherapy' on March 24.

Brief Summary: Cancer is one of the main causes of death, and this study looks at how light exercise and stretching might reduce anxiety in patients receiving chemotherapy. The research took place in a hospital's daily care unit and used a study design where each patient was compared to themselves, measuring anxiety before and after the exercise program.
